Black Birds Bar And Restaurant Limited is located in , Makurdi, Benue. Our company is mainly into Co... Read more
Black Birds Bar And Restaurant Limited is located in , Makurdi, Benue. Our company is mainly into Continental Cuisine,Food,Nigerian Restaurants and offering Nigeria And Continental Dishes. If you have any questions, do feel free to contact us on the details in our profile or view our website for more details.